Output 066a8e1272811065d4420189f3d93ebf7a9571fafb0d42b9dc010d401fff4645:1

value
468685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db24ef76fa4baa1c4e3055a0a8d411a04a95dffb OP_EQUAL
address
3Mfk9sX7hBCj9PhvZhzsBCkZRD1UUGkQsu
transaction
066a8e1272811065d4420189f3d93ebf7a9571fafb0d42b9dc010d401fff4645
spent
true